The year is 2144, and humanity is clinging to a thin strip of land known as the Equator. Managed by the ruthless Ministry of Balance, every citizen wears a uniform white Equity Suit and lives under the constant watch of biometric sensors. In this society, 'Equalization' is the law, and any deviation from the social mean is a threat to survival. Mara Solis is a seventeen-year-old data analyst whose job is to hunt for those deviations. She has always believed the Ministry’s warnings that the rest of the world is a frozen, uninhabitable wasteland. But her world shatters when she discovers a living person—Kiran Veda—who has survived in the supposed dead zones. Kiran is proof that the Ministry’s narrative is a lie, and that the equality they preach is merely a mask for a brutal hierarchy. To protect Kiran and her ailing friend Pip, Mara must navigate a city where every wall has ears and every sensor is a spy. As she uncovers the truth about the planet’s climate, she realizes that a flat line isn't peace—it’s death. Now, Mara must choose between the security of the status quo and the dangerous beauty of an unbalanced world. One choice will save her life; the other could dismantle an empire.
